Third man charged over Rochdale man’s kidnap and killing

Date published: 23 June 2011


A third man has been charged in connection with the kidnap and murder of a Rochdale man.

Father-of four Paul Brady, 44, was kidnapped in Bacup in August 2009. He has never been seen and his remains never found.

Daniel Jones from Bacup has been charged with murder, manslaughter and conspiracy to kidnap.

Jones, 28, is due before Preston Crown Court on 27 June with Michael Dunphy, 38 of no fixed abode.

Paul Devalda, 35, of Burnley, was jailed for life for Mr Brady's murder.
